Today, the Saeima will hold the open day of parliamentary committees for the third time, the Saeima press service informed the LETA agency.
Representatives of the public will participate in the meetings of the Saeima committees, and in the afternoon, a meeting with the presidium of the Saeima and the chairpersons of the committees is scheduled.
Deputies and representatives of civil society will discuss pressing issues regarding the development of society and the state, including reducing bureaucracy, economic resilience in the age of technology, the role of volunteering and local communities, consumer rights protection in the European Union, and promoting youth civic participation.
The public participation platform "Manabalss.lv", citizen involvement in planning public funding at the national and EU levels, and the role of non-governmental organizations in cultural processes will also be discussed.
The open day in the committees, initiated two years ago by the Saeima in cooperation with non-governmental partners, has become a platform for direct dialogue between the parliament and civil society. It demonstrates the parliament's openness to dialogue and emphasizes the importance of civil society for the democratic and sustainable development of the state, the press service reported.
